Deciphering the Distinctive Gucci Craftsmanship

Unveiling the authenticity of Gucci eyewear requires a meticulous examination of its intricate craftsmanship. Gucci glasses are renowned for their impeccable construction, featuring high-quality materials and expert craftsmanship. Look for seamlessly soldered joints, smooth edges, and a solid, well-balanced feel. The hinges should move smoothly without any wobbling, and the nose pads should fit comfortably and securely.

Decoding the Gucci Logo: A Mark of Authenticity

The Gucci logo, with its iconic interlocking “G” motif, is a defining characteristic of the brand. On genuine glasses, the logo is typically etched or engraved into the metal temple tips with exquisite precision and clarity. Ensure that the letters are sharp, well-defined, and consistent in size and spacing. Any irregularities or misalignments may indicate a counterfeit.

Exclusive Serial Numbers: A Unique Identity

Every pair of genuine Gucci glasses is accompanied by a unique serial number, which serves as an essential marker of authenticity. This number is usually etched or engraved on the inner temple or bridge of the glasses. Compare the serial number on the glasses with the one provided on the original packaging or receipt to ensure they match.

Discerning the Packaging: A Reflection of Gucci’s Prestige

The packaging of Gucci glasses is just as significant as the glasses themselves. Authentic Gucci glasses come housed in a luxurious case, usually made of leather or faux leather, adorned with the iconic Gucci logo. The case should be well-structured and sturdy, with a soft lining to protect the glasses. Counterfeit cases may be flimsy, poorly made, or lack the Gucci logo altogether.

Warranty and Documentation: A Commitment to Quality

Authentic Gucci glasses are backed by a warranty and documentation that proves their authenticity. The warranty card should include details such as the model number, purchase date, and serial number. Genuine Gucci glasses also come with a certificate of authenticity or a booklet with product information and care instructions.

FAQs on Gucci Glasses Authenticity

  1. Q: Where can I find the serial number on Gucci glasses?
    A: The serial number is typically etched or engraved on the inner temple or bridge of the glasses.
  2. Q: What materials are used in genuine Gucci glasses?
    A: Gucci glasses are typically made from high-quality materials such as metal, acetate, or plastic.
  3. Q: Is there a lifetime warranty on Gucci glasses?
    A: No, there is no lifetime warranty on Gucci glasses. However, most reputable retailers offer a one to two-year warranty.
  4. Q: What should I do if I suspect my Gucci glasses are fake?
    A: If you have any doubts about the authenticity of your Gucci glasses, it is recommended to consult with an authorized Gucci retailer or a qualified jeweler for verification.
